Learning is somehow an organic process that is unique to each individual. But even with a high number of variables of the learning process, instructional designers can still identify patterns that are common to groups of people. A cloud-based LMS can store an impressive amount of data on all the learning activities of each user.

What makes learning stick is spacing out the practice so that there is time for the brain to rest and then get reactivated. At the neural level, what happens in learning is that links between neurons get strengthened to create patterns of activation. Once that saturation limit is reached, the learner must rest (e.g.
